In today's digital age, technology has become an integral part of our daily lives. While it offers immense convenience and efficiency, constant exposure can lead to information overload and decreased productivity. This is where the concept of taking regular tech breaks comes into play. By setting aside dedicated periods for a technology-free lifestyle, individuals can enhance their creativity, improve focus, and boost innovation in both personal and professional realms.
Understanding the Benefits
Taking daily doses of technology-free time has numerous benefits that extend beyond mere relaxation. These include:
[ul][li]Reducing stress levels: Stepping away from screens allows for a mental break, helping to alleviate anxiety and stress.</li]
<li>Enhancing creativity: Without constant stimuli, the mind can wander freely, leading to new ideas and insights.</li>
<li>Improving focus and concentration: Regular breaks help maintain high levels of cognitive function throughout the day.</li]
<li>Promoting physical health: Decreasing screen time also means more opportunities for physical activities, contributing to overall well-being.</li][/ul]
Practical Applications and Best Practices
To effectively incorporate technology-free periods into your routine, consider these practical steps:
[ol][li]Schedule specific times each day or week when you will unplug from all devices. For instance, dedicating an hour in the morning or evening for a device-free zone can be highly beneficial.</li>
<li>Engage in alternative activities during this time such as reading books, journaling, practicing meditation, or spending quality time with family and friends.</li]
<li>Create a tech-free environment at home by designating certain areas as technology-free zones. This could include the dining table or bedrooms where no devices are allowed.</li][/ol]

While the benefits of technology-free time are clear, there are common pitfalls to watch out for:
[ul][li]Forgetting about gradual integration: Some individuals try to implement too many changes at once. Start small by setting aside just 15 minutes a day initially.</li]
<li>Over-relying on substitutes: While engaging in other activities is beneficial, completely replacing tech time with passive consumption like TV or social media can be counterproductive.</li][/ul]
To avoid these mistakes, approach the process gradually and purposefully. Start by identifying small, manageable changes that you can realistically incorporate into your daily routine.
